LMControl
iPF Noob
Wow.... isn't this interesting. Apparently on top of selling out the pre-orders, it looks like Best Buy will have an allotment of them to sell on launch day, April 3rd, according to Engadget.
Leaked image says iPad lands at Best Buy... on launch day -- Engadget
Looks like they'll have accessories too.
Leaked image says iPad lands at Best Buy... on launch day -- Engadget
Looks like they'll have accessories too.